From Ranchi to the Runway: Jharkhand Opens New Aviation Career Pathways for Young Aspirants

Jharkhand’s youth can now pursue careers in the aviation sector without having to move to Delhi, Mumbai or Bengaluru for professional training. The Jharkhand Flying Institute has introduced courses in Ranchi for aspiring air hostesses, flight stewards and ground handling professionals, creating a new opportunity for students to access specialised training closer to home. The initiative is expected to make aviation education more accessible and affordable, particularly for talented students who previously had to bear the additional costs of accommodation and living expenses in metropolitan cities.
The institute has launched six-month certificate and one-year diploma courses in the three areas, allowing students to choose programmes based on their interests and career plans. Applications are currently open until July 31, with selection based on merit, a personal interview and a spoken English test, followed by document verification and a medical fitness assessment. Each batch will have only 60 seats, with reservations allocated according to the state government’s policy. The limited intake is expected to make the admission process competitive.
The certificate course is priced at ₹1,00,500, while the diploma course costs ₹1,55,500. The fee includes registration, admission, study material, uniform, examination charges, grooming kit, swimming and fitness training, reducing the need for students to pay separately for these facilities. The institute said the fee structure remains competitive compared with several private aviation training institutes in the country.
The initiative is part of a broader effort to expand aviation education in the state. The Jharkhand Flying Institute launched its Commercial Pilot Licence programme at its flight training base at Dumka Airport in May 2026 and is also working towards introducing an Aircraft Maintenance Engineering course. With demand for skilled aviation professionals continuing to grow, local training options could open opportunities in airlines, airport operations and ground services for students across Jharkhand. The larger vision is to develop the state into an aviation training hub, creating more career opportunities for local youth while making professional education more accessible.
